Transaction 8987e890f05fbc30c64aea60e6fe11a2104008ae340e89dc7c3de1438c396e70
1 Input
1 Output
-
8987e890f05fbc30c64aea60e6fe11a2104008ae340e89dc7c3de1438c396e70:0
- value
- 12686820
- script pubkey
- OP_0 OP_PUSHBYTES_20 e5e039c1611c99fafd0193d3afacd513bd4407d6
- address
- bc1quhsrnstprjvl4lgpj0f6ltx4zw75gp7kewuu9z